Output 53489f6681de8239adb5bf412d0e246ec5ceb6426108581a80074e75330120be:0

value
7709
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 31d109beb22010101764852ee84790d8763ee8e22e4acb884fdcc2828bf021e2
address
bc1px8gsn04jyqgpq9mys5hws3usmpmra68z9e9vhzz0mnpg9zlsy83qdxrku5
transaction
53489f6681de8239adb5bf412d0e246ec5ceb6426108581a80074e75330120be
spent
true